So basically you got equity holdings for using Venice. Part of the race for A.I. is going to be novel distribution mechanisms where we can finally drive more users to the systems with tokens. Fun lore: Lyft wanted to give actual equity to drivers when they first started to lure them away from Uber, but the SEC basically told them they couldn't do it. We're in a very weird world if equity and tokens can legally unify, and corporations can drive users to use their products without discounts by just giving them real equity in the organization. Startups just get one more tool to attract more users via airdrops, and I doubt this tool is going to remain stuck in the shed for long. https://x.com/ErikVoorhees/status/1883944000857776309
